 Magic trick (Posted on 2003-05-08)
We have a normal deck of 52 cards. We want to do the following magic trick:

A person from the audience chooses 5 random cards. The magician's assistant looks at the 5 cards, chooses 4 of them, hands them to the magician one by one face up and keeps the other one hidden. The magician then guesses the fifth card (the one that the assistant kept hidden) just by looking at the 4 cards he was handed in.

Is it possible to devise a strategy, so that no matter what the original 5 cards were, the trick always works?

 See The Solution Submitted by Fernando

 Stupid solution
Simple. You look at the rest of the deck, thus eliminating all of the cards except for the hidden one. (The rules didn't say I couldn't do that, right?)
 Posted by David on 2004-03-31 17:53:35

